Settle to Carlisle Railway CD-ROMTHE SETTLE-CARLISLE RAILWAY
Jim Redfern, Dave Mulligan

Jim Redfern has been a railway enthusiast for most of his life, and jumped at the chance to write what is now the definitve CD-ROM about this famous railway - the most scenic in England. There is enough information to satisfy the most serious enthusiast, plus hiuge numbers of photos, and even a quiz to test your knowledge of the line and the area.
